In July 2022, the Parookaville electronics festival will take place for the sixth time. The organizers have now announced the first artists.

When Parookaville, Germany’s largest electronic music festival, takes place from July 22 to 24, 2022, the grounds of Weeze Airport in North Rhine-Westphalia will be transformed into a Mecca for fans of hot electronic beats. The organizers have now named the first big names that will be on the stages for the sixth edition. Also there: the “Godfathers of Rave” Scooter (“How Much Is The Fish?”) And the Dutch world star Armin van Buuren (44, “In And Out Of Love”).

The techno and EDM band around front man HP Baxxter (57), which has sold almost 30 million records so far, will heat up the audience as the headliner at Bill’s Factory. On the main stage, Yellow Claw (“Love & War”) will take over the job as headliner, while the Australian FISHER (35) will take on the Desert Valley Stage as the main act.

A special highlight is likely to be the appearance of DJ Armin van Buuren, who is considered one of the most influential trance artists of the last decades and a pioneer of the global success of electronic music. The Dutchman will also be headlining the main stage at Parookaville.

Purple Disco Machine and Alle Farben are also included

Further acts that have already been confirmed are the Dresden DJ and producer Purple Disco Machine (41, “Hypnotized”), the Berlin DJ Alle Farben (36, “Drown”), the Australian EDM sister duo NERVO (“You ‘ re Gonna Love Again “), Tujamo (33,” Delirious “) and record producer Neelix (46,” Come Close “).

Organizers hope that the number of infections and vaccinations will decrease in the summer

Parookaville took place for the last time in 2019, when almost 210,000 visitors streamed in front of the live stages on the three days of the event. After the corona-related cancellation, the mini replacement event “Live from the City” took place on the festival date in July 2020 as a hybrid version with 200 visitors on site and millions of streaming viewers around the world.

In 2022, however, the celebration in Weeze will take place again on a very large scale. “This year it has been shown in particular that the number of infections is falling sharply in the summer,” explains Bernd Dicks, co-founder of Parookaville. “Together with the increasing vaccination and convalescence quota,” he “and many other major organizers assume that it is very likely that festivals of a known size will be feasible next summer.” In addition to the big electro event, the smaller festival “San Hejmo” is also planned for August 2022.
